About My Clients
With my clients, I take a non-judgmental approach; using openness, transparency, and direct communication. I use a cognitive behavioral approach with my clients as well as utilize motivational interviewing techniques, mindfulness and am client centered.
My Background and Approach
I am a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C) and hold a Doctorate Degree in Behavioral Health from Arizona State University as well as a master’s degree in clinical Mental Health Counseling from Bellevue University. I have training in issues related to anxiety, depression, relationship issues, life transitions, school issues, self-esteem, substance use, and more.
